Live Nation Entertainment's Q4 2025 Earnings: What to Expect

Core Insights - Live Nation Entertainment, Inc. (LYV) is a leading live entertainment company with a market cap of $33.9 billion, involved in producing live concerts and providing ticketing services globally [1] Financial Performance - Analysts anticipate LYV will report a loss of $1 per share for the fiscal fourth quarter of 2025, a decline of 278.6% from a profit of $0.56 per share in the same quarter last year [2] - For the full fiscal year, a loss of $0.18 per share is expected, down 106.6% from an EPS of $2.74 in fiscal 2024, but a significant recovery is projected with an EPS of $2.12 in fiscal 2026 [3] Stock Performance - LYV stock has underperformed the S&P 500 Index, which gained 16.9% over the past 52 weeks, with LYV shares only increasing by 8.1% during the same period [4] - Following the Q3 results reported on November 4, 2025, LYV shares fell more than 10% in the subsequent trading session, with an EPS of $0.73 falling short of Wall Street's expectation of $1.21 and revenue of $8.5 billion missing forecasts of $8.6 billion [5] Analyst Ratings - The consensus opinion among analysts on LYV stock is bullish, with a "Strong Buy" rating from 18 out of 23 analysts, one suggesting a "Moderate Buy," and four giving a "Hold" rating; the average price target is $173.45, indicating a potential upside of 20.1% from current levels [6]
